Each employment-based category has its own requirements and risks. We work closely with you to identify what is needed and how to present your case clearly.
For H-1B professionals, we assist employers and workers with eligibility review, employer sponsorship, required documentation, and long-term planning that may include permanent residence options.
For L-1 intracompany transferees, we help companies document qualifying relationships between foreign and U.S. entities and define executive, managerial, or specialized knowledge roles.
For E-2 treaty investors, we provide guidance on investment structure, source of funds documentation, and business plans that support your visa application.
For EB-5 investors, we work with you on the immigration aspects of the process, including the immigrant petition and conditional residence, with a focus on clear, well-supported filings.
